## Step 4: Configure the renderer

The Inkmill markdown pipeline runs as a sidecar next to the Fablepress app server. After pulling the `inkmill-renderer` image, set `INKMILL_CACHE_DIR` and `INKMILL_MAX_DOC_KB` in the environment file under `/opt/inkmill/.env`. The renderer fetches shared templates from the asset service on boot, and that call is authenticated, so nothing renders until the credential is in place. Add the following line to the same `.env` file:

secret setting of tajof-bahif: COURIER_KEY3=65d

### Changelog: TileHearth 2.4.1

Added a two-level cache for rendered map tiles: an in-memory LRU (512 entries) backed by disk with checksum validation on read. Cache invalidation now keys on style version plus zoom level, closing the stale-tile bug from 2.4.0. Reviewers should verify eviction ordering. The responsible engineer is named below.

approver of hahaf-hahaf = Druion Druius Kasax Eliox

## Deployment

The nightly search reindex for Plumefind runs as a scheduled job in the deploy pipeline, not as a long-lived service. Reviewers should verify that index swaps remain atomic: we build into a shadow index and alias over only after validation passes. Partial failures leave the live index untouched. The job reads its configuration from the values below.

settings of bagap-kajop:
quenwyn:
  log_level: debug
  metrics_host: metrics.quenwyn.tolvaqlabs.internal
  pin: 3414
  pool_size: 4

Priority: High

External plugin authors for the Quillpost digest platform are currently unable to read batch scheduling windows because the shared configuration vault sealed itself after three failed unseal attempts last night. Until it is reopened, plugins should queue digest jobs locally and avoid retry storms. We have verified the vault binary is healthy and the seal is purely credential-related. To unseal, run the standard unseal command and supply the recovery passphrase below.

vault phrase of yaguf-hahaf = druath-holix